The Break represents the gap between what you see as an ideal lifestyle and how you build a plan to actually get there. For me, Patricia Bright, this began in 2009 when I was creating beauty and fashion content for YouTube alongside being a student and working at an investment bank. After seven years I hit one million subscribers and learned a lot of financial lessons the hard way en route. So, in 2018 I founded my first company, The Break. I founded this network for women like me, to demystify the journey to personal success and provide access to the tools and education needed to improve financial literacy and bridge the gap to our ideal lifestyles. Now, in 2023, The Break community is 500k+ strong. I was able to navigate the world of personal finance as a fashion-lover, parent and content creator because of open and honest conversations with my own network of family, friends and mentors. This podcast is an open door to those conversations I’ve been having, so you can learn from the people that I look up to. In each episode expect to hear well-known voices delivering never heard before insights on success AND failure, as well as a level of honesty about personal development that you won’t get elsewhere. The Break will support you in learning, growing, navigating life like a boss, and making money move in the process.
